Russian National Pleads Guilty to Money Laundering in San Francisco Court, Faces 20-Year Sentence
Alexander Vinnik pleaded guilty to a money laundering conspiracy linked to the cryptocurrency exchange BTC-e, which facilitated over $9 billion in transactions.

San Francisco Sued for Spewing 1.8 Billion Gallons of Sewage - Per Year - into Bay and Streets
The DOJ, EPA, and California Attorney General have sued San Francisco for Clean Water Act violations, due to 1.8 billion gallons of untreated sewage spills annually since 2016.

Bay Area Air Quality Board Moves to Enforce Abatement at Tesla's Fremont Factory Amid 112 Violations
The Bay Area is enforcing an order against Tesla's Fremont factory for ongoing air quality violations due to its paint shop operations, citing 112 infractions since 2019. A correction plan involving an independent assessment is proposed.
